English meaning
- pharaoh noun A ruler of ancient Egypt.
Senses
pharaō is used for these senses in English:
- pharaoh (historical) The supreme ruler of Ancient Egypt; a formal address for the sovereign seat of power as personified by the "king" in an institutional role of Horus son of Osiris; often used by metonymy for Ancient Egyptian sovereignty
